First Stop: BAPS Shri Swaminarayan Mandir

Your journey begins at this impressive marble Hindu temple, which is among the largest of its kind in the US. As you step inside, you’ll be struck by the intricate architecture—the marble carvings, the detailed iconography, and the overall sense of reverence. Your guide will explain the significance of the temple’s design and history, giving you context that elevates the experience.

One of the highlights here is participating in a sacred Aarti ritual—a traditional offering of light and song, which adds a participatory element to your visit. Second Stop: Hsi Lai Temple

After a cultural and spiritual dose at the Hindu temple, you’ll head to the enchanting Buddhist complex of Hsi Lai Temple, which spans twenty acres. This site offers a stark contrast to the marble temple with its golden statues, lush gardens, and peaceful atmosphere.

Here, you’ll experience dharma chanting at the main shrine, the Precious Hall of the Great Hero, which many find meditative and calming. The museum houses an impressive collection of Buddhist artifacts, giving insight into this spiritual tradition outside of China. Highlights include the gilded statue garden, a serene hilltop pagoda, and a peaceful Pond of the Four Deva Kings where you can make a wish.

The entire complex radiates tranquility, and many visitors love to pause here for reflection or quiet meditation. The tea served in a serene setting offers a perfect way to unwind and absorb the peaceful ambiance.
